
Kevin De Bruyne is officially joining Napoli, with the final approval now confirmed. The Belgian midfielder is set to undergo his medical on Thursday before signing a two-year contract with an option for a third. Napoli, the reigning Serie A champions, have secured one of the biggest signings of the summer as they strengthen their squad ahead of the new season.
De Bruyne brings a wealth of experience, creativity, and leadership to the Italian side. Widely regarded as one of the best midfielders in the world, the 32-year-old leaves Manchester City after nearly a decade of success under Pep Guardiola. During his time in England, he won five Premier League titles, two FA Cups, five Carabao Cups, and the UEFA Champions League. Individually, he was named Premier League Player of the Season and earned multiple inclusions in the PFA Team of the Year.

His passing range, vision, and ability to control games from midfield have been key to City’s dominance both domestically and in Europe. De Bruyne also played a central role in Belgium’s golden generation, earning over 100 caps for his country and helping them to a third-place finish at the 2018 FIFA World Cup.
Napoli are counting on De Bruyne to bring that same influence to Serie A and beyond. His presence will raise the club’s technical level and provide a creative engine in the middle of the pitch. As the team looks to defend its league title and make a deeper push in the Champions League, De Bruyne’s experience and quality will be vital.
